Across TCGA patient cohorts, TUBB1P2 RNA expression is significantly associated with the go_rna of many other GO terms, with 548 significant associations in total. ESCA shows the largest number of these associations.

The most reproducible TUBB1P2-associated GO terms across cancer lineages are Respiratory burst involved in defense response, Positive regulation of ERK1 and ERK2 cascade, and Negative regulation of DNA binding. Each is linked with TUBB1P2 in more than 1 cancer types. Because this analysis shows association rather than direction, both TUBB1P2-to-partner and partner-to-TUBB1P2 results are reported.
